Carl A. Campise, 84, of Homosassa, FL, passed away on Fri., Feb. 16, 2024 at his home. A native of Chicago, IL, he was born May 19, 1939 to Anthony and Marion (Scarlotta) Campise, one of two children. As the owner of Parliament Ink Co., Carl was a veteran in the Chicago printing industry for over 50 years. He retired to Homosassa in 2015 from Fox Lake, IL and was a faithful and devoted parishioner of St. Thomas the Apostle Catholic Church in Homosassa. As a young man, Carl was a former Chicago Golden Gloves champion and was a lifelong Die Hard Chicago Cubs fan. Mr. Campise enjoyed watching sports, especially baseball, football, wrestling and boxing, and also enjoyed playing golf. In his retirement years in Homosassa, he was known as the Godfather of the Breakfast Club at Granny’s Restaurant, and to his closest friends, he was known affectionately as “C”. He could often be seen at his friend Bill’s home often for conversation and to clean the swimming pool. Carl enjoyed boating also and as a very social and affable man, wherever he lived, he always found a group of people to gather with every day. As eating was his favorite past time, he was known to enjoy a nice 16 ounce steak or three bowls of pasta on Sunday, or even making homemade ravioli with his family.
